Clinical
Publications
As an educational resource, the Clinical Affairs division of International
Technidyne Corporation suggests the following references to enhance
the understanding of the clinical science related to coagulation,
blood gases, electrolytes, other chemistries, and point-of-care
testing methodologies. The references below have been either
published or presented in a public forum and may be subjected to
copyright restrictions. Copies of these materials should be
obtained either through the publication source or communication
with the author.
